No Change Statement and Notice of Annual General Meeting BAUBA PLATINUM LIMITED Incorporated in the Republic of South Africa (Registration number 1986/004649/06) Share code: BAU ISIN: ZAE000145686 (“Bauba” or “the Company”) NO CHANGE STATEMENT AND NOTICE OF ANNUAL GENERAL MEETING Shareholders are advised that the integrated annual report for the year ended 30 June 2017, was published on the Company’s website, www.bauba.co.za, today and will be distributed to shareholders on Tuesday, 10 October 2017. The integrated annual report contains no modifications to the Reviewed Condensed Preliminary Consolidated Results for the year ended 30 June 2017 published on SENS on 1 September 2017. Notice is hereby given that the annual general meeting of shareholders of Bauba will be held at 10:00 on Wednesday, 22 November 2017 at Cube Workspace, 1 Wedgewood Link, Bryanston, Gauteng to transact the business stated in the notice of the annual general meeting, which is contained in the integrated annual report. The board of directors of the Company has determined that, in terms of section 62(3)(a), as read with section 59 of the Companies Act, 2008 (Act 71 of 2008), as amended, the record date for the purposes of determining which shareholders of the Company are entitled to participate in and vote at the annual general meeting is Friday, 17 November 2017. Accordingly, the last day to trade Bauba shares in order to be recorded in the Register to be entitled to vote will be Tuesday, 14 November 2017.
